Your cart is empty. Item Type: Wind Speed Sensor
Material: ABS
Size: Approx. 158x180x70mm / 6.22x7.09x2.76in
Weight: Approx. 272g/9.6oz
Power Supply Voltage: DC9-30V
Telecommunication Type: for RS485 (Default for Modbus Protocol)
Measuring Range: 0~70m/s (Pulse, 485, 232 Output)
Extension Line Length at Connection: Approx. 0.8m/2.6ft
Accuracy: ± (0.5 + 0.02V) m / s (V Represents the Real Time Wind Speed Value)
Resolution: 0.1m/s
Starting Wind Speed: 0.8m/s
Maximum Power Consumption: 0.48W
Load Capacity: DC12V Power Supply, Current Type Output Impedance 350Ω
DC24V Power Supply, Current Type Output Impedance 900Ω, Voltage Type Output Impedance 1KΩ
Operating Environment: Temperature -35℃~60℃, Humidity 100 Percent RH Without Condensation
Protection Grade: IP64

About the sensor telecommunication protocol description :
First, if you are using a single sensor connected to the computer to read data directly, it is recommended to use the company's private protocol (see page 3), you can visualize the data in ASCII code (hex send, non hex receive);
Second, if you are a multi sensor interconnection with PLC, configuration or programmable collector, it is recommended to use the standard for ModBus RTU protocol.
Third, If there is no special requirement, the default device address in the sensor parameters is 1, baud rate = 9600, protocol for ModBus RTU.
